Virgo Motorsport Joins British GT
28 July 2003
Virgo Motorsport is the latest team to enter a Ferrari 360 in the GT
Cup class of the British GT Championship and plans to join the series
at Rockingham this weekend (2/3 August).
The team will field Jim McWhirter's car in a trial outing, and the
Irish racer could be partnered by Formula Saloon front-runner Martin
Sims for the Rockingham weekend.
Belfast-based McWhirter was a leading Superkart racer before stopping
racing in 1984. He returned to the sport last season in the European
Ferrari 360 Challenge and continued in the series this year. He made
his Pirelli Maranello Ferrari Challenge debut at Donington over the
weekend (26/27 July) and will now sample British GT racing.
"We've always had ambitions to run in GT and this is a toe-in-the-water
exercise," says team boss Chris Warne. "It may lead to a fuller
campaign next year." Having run Ferrari UK entries in the 360 Challenge,
Warne has now established Virgo Motorsport and tends the Formula Saloon
cars of Garry and Michael Woodcock alongside the Ferrari 360.
